1. Testing the Twist-On™ Hook
In this test the anchor was basically clamped in a vice, allowing approximately 6" free extension from the anchorage point to the center of the 1" x 1" square bar, through which the forces were applied. From this test we obtained the following results:

2. Testing the anchorage of the Groutless Anchor Bar System, when embedded in a mortar bed of 12" hollow masonry block wall. Grout was not used to fill the cells at the anchor
For the test, hollow Concrete Masonry Units were used conforming to ASTM C-90 and Mortar Type S conforming to ASTM C-270.
In this test, the anchor was embedded in the masonry mortar bed, allowing approximately 6" free extension from the face of the masonry wall to the center of the 1" x 1" square bar via which the tension and compression force was applied. The shear force was applied directly on the anchor bar, very close to the face of the masonry. From this test, the following results were obtained.
The shear and compression test failure occurred in the mortar joint bond between the anchor and the CMU. The tension test failure occurred by yielding of the anchor steel.
